idea如何删除一个java类

idea如何删除一个java类

在IDEA中删除一个Java类的步骤打开项目、找到类文件、右键点击文件、选择删除选项、确认删除

IDEA,即IntelliJ IDEA,是一款由JetBrains开发的非常流行的Java集成开发环境。它提供了丰富的功能来帮助开发者更高效地编写代码、调试和管理项目。删除一个Java类在IDEA中是一个相对简单的过程,主要包括打开项目找到类文件右键点击文件选择删除选项确认删除等步骤。在这些步骤中,找到类文件这一点尤为重要,因为如果项目结构比较复杂,找到特定的类文件可能需要一些技巧和耐心。

接下来,我们将详细介绍如何在IDEA中删除一个Java类,并讨论一些相关的专业知识和技巧。

一、打开项目

1.1 启动IntelliJ IDEA

首先,启动你的IntelliJ IDEA。如果你已经在使用IDEA并且项目已经打开,可以跳过这一步。否则,你需要双击IDEA的快捷方式或者从命令行启动IDEA。

1.2 打开项目

在IDEA的欢迎界面上,你可以看到最近打开的项目列表。如果你的项目在列表中,直接点击它即可。如果不在列表中,点击“Open”按钮,然后在弹出的文件选择窗口中找到你的项目目录并打开。

二、找到类文件

2.1 项目视图

在IDEA的左侧面板,你可以看到“Project”视图。通过展开这个视图,你可以浏览项目的目录结构。通常,Java类文件会放在src/main/java或者src/test/java目录下。

2.2 搜索功能

如果项目非常大,手动查找类文件可能会比较耗时。这时你可以使用IDEA的搜索功能。按下快捷键Shift + Shift,在弹出的搜索框中输入类名。IDEA会自动在项目中搜索匹配的文件,并展示在搜索结果列表中。

三、右键点击文件

3.1 选择类文件

在找到目标类文件后,用鼠标右键点击该文件。IDEA会弹出一个上下文菜单,菜单中包含了对该文件的各种操作选项。

3.2 上下文菜单

上下文菜单包含了许多选项,比如打开、编辑、重命名、删除等。确保你选择的是正确的文件,因为删除操作是不可逆的。

四、选择删除选项

4.1 删除选项

在上下文菜单中,找到并点击“Delete”选项。这个选项通常位于菜单的中部偏下位置。

4.2 快捷键

如果你更喜欢使用快捷键,可以在选中文件后直接按下Delete键,这样会更快捷。

五、确认删除

5.1 弹出确认窗口

点击删除选项后,IDEA会弹出一个确认窗口,询问你是否真的要删除这个文件。确认窗口中还可能包含一些额外选项,比如是否删除相关的导入语句等。

5.2 确认删除

在确认窗口中点击“OK”或“Delete”按钮,文件将被删除。如果你后悔了,可以点击“Cancel”按钮取消操作。

六、删除后的操作

6.1 更新项目结构

删除文件后,IDEA会自动更新项目结构。你可能需要重新编译项目以确保没有未解决的引用问题。

6.2 清理代码

有时候,删除一个类文件后,项目中可能会有一些未解决的引用或导入语句。你可以使用IDEA的代码分析和清理工具来查找和删除这些无用的代码片段。

6.3 版本控制

如果你的项目使用了版本控制系统,比如Git,你需要在提交代码前同步删除操作。IDEA会自动检测到文件的删除并提示你提交更改。

七、常见问题和解决方案

7.1 无法删除文件

有时候你可能会遇到无法删除文件的情况,这通常是由于文件被占用或权限问题。你可以尝试关闭其他占用该文件的应用程序,或者检查文件的权限设置。

7.2 删除了错误的文件

如果你不小心删除了错误的文件,不用担心。你可以从版本控制系统中恢复删除的文件,或者使用IDEA的“Local History”功能来恢复。

7.3 项目无法编译

删除文件后,项目可能会出现编译错误。这通常是因为项目中还有其他文件引用了被删除的类。你需要找到这些引用并进行相应的修改或删除。

八、删除类的替代方案

8.1 重命名类

有时候,你可能并不是真的想删除一个类,而是想重命名它。你可以使用IDEA的重命名功能,这样可以自动更新所有相关的引用,避免手动修改的麻烦。

8.2 移动类

如果你只是想重新组织项目结构,可以考虑移动类文件,而不是删除它。IDEA提供了方便的移动功能,可以自动更新导入语句和引用。

8.3 标记为过时

如果你不确定是否真的需要删除一个类,可以先将其标记为过时(Deprecated)。这样可以提醒其他开发者这个类即将被删除,但仍然保留一段时间,以便有需要时进行恢复。

九、总结

删除一个Java类在IDEA中是一个相对简单的操作,但在实际操作中可能会遇到各种问题。通过本文的详细介绍,希望你能更好地理解和掌握这一过程,并在实际开发中应用这些技巧和建议。在删除类文件时,始终要谨慎操作,确保不会影响项目的正常运行

相关问答FAQs:

1. 如何在IDEA中删除一个Java类?
您可以按照以下步骤在IntelliJ IDEA中删除一个Java类:

  • 在项目导航窗口中,找到您要删除的Java类所在的包。
  • 右键单击该类,并选择“Delete”(删除)选项。
  • 在弹出的对话框中确认删除操作,并选择是否要将类从版本控制系统中删除(如果适用)。
  • 单击“OK”以完成删除操作。

2. 删除一个Java类会影响其他代码吗?
删除一个Java类可能会对其他代码产生影响,具体取决于您删除的类在项目中的使用情况。如果其他代码依赖于该类或者该类被其他类继承,那么删除该类可能会导致编译错误或运行时错误。在删除Java类之前,建议您先检查并确保没有其他代码依赖于该类。

3. 如何恢复意外删除的Java类?
如果您意外删除了一个Java类,可以尝试以下方法恢复:

  • 如果您使用的是版本控制系统(如Git),您可以通过还原或恢复删除的文件来恢复删除的Java类。
  • 如果您没有使用版本控制系统,但是在删除之前备份了项目,您可以从备份中找回删除的Java类。
  • 如果以上方法都不可行,您可能需要重新创建一个新的Java类,并从其他地方(如备份或者其他开发环境)复制粘贴代码来恢复丢失的功能。

请注意,及时进行代码版本控制和定期备份可以帮助您避免意外删除Java类时造成的损失。

文章包含AI辅助创作,作者:Edit2,如若转载,请注明出处:https://docs.pingcode.com/baike/247643

(0)
Edit2Edit2
免费注册
电话联系

4008001024

微信咨询
微信咨询
返回顶部